    I'm giving him time because:
    1. He's been honest, accountable and has a good grasp on the problems based on what he says
    2. Rebuilt Sporting whos fans were trying to assasult players at the training ground so has somewhat dealt with situations similar before
    3. The tools he has to use at his disposal are the worst possible - the wrong players in a myriad of ways
    4. When he came in we knew it would take time to steer the ship in the right direction so I'm not going to be reactive because we aren't in the UCL when we don't deserve to be
    5. We have actually (as mad as this sounds) played good football at times but it goes back to point 3. Numerous games we should've won but don't have the people to get it done
    6. No other manager in world football comes into this club when he did, this poorly run, and does much better at this point in time
    7. This is short term pain for long term gain

    I completely understand the concept of sacking him. We're finishing 16th. It's not an alient concept - but considering the above and the context of when he joined, what he joined into - I think he deserves a proper go of it, which is not what we have right now.

    Sacking him and bringing in another manager for the summer, you're in the same boat again. New guy, new way of playing, new targets, wants to assess the team again. We can't afford it and it's not worth the time it would take.

    These players have got to go - as he said we have got to be brave in the summer. Look at the tools at his disposal. It's laughable that we managed to assemble it and spend the money we did doing so. Jonny Evans was a regular starter we are so poorly run lol

    Look at this first team squad, who would you be that arsed if they left? Amad, Mainoo.. anyone else? Let's focus on that this time before pretending the new manager will come and save the day turning horse s*** into title winners again.

    He's not getting sacked (or resigning) so it's just moot.

    I don't actually think he should be sacked (contrary to KoP thinking everybody who has a negative word to say is instantly an enemy of the state) but that's more because I don't want us to become a culture of hire/fire. You've made a decision to bring someone in, you need to commit to giving them at least a preseason and proper window. Given the current state though you can now probably only afford to give him maybe 10 games to sink or swim.

    He's obviously been trash though, tired of KoPs efforts to convince he's the messiah. Our team is not so lacking in quality they should be bottom of the league and yes we have enough quality to beat Spurs in a final. Training obviously isn't going as planned, our play is one-dimensional, his message isn't going across correctly, he's not instilling belief in the players, etc. There's a lot of work for him to do, signing players does not fix that.

    Like I said early on, I felt he should have just played the standard 4-2-3-1 out the gate - something that actually suited the players we have - and squeezed out a top half finish and maybe a cup. Get a higher transfer budget, ensure the mood and narrative isn't in the toilet. Then use preseason to build up this tactic. He hasn't. Now mood is in the toilet, budget is in the toilet, from the outside looking in we're in the toilet.

    Summer transfer window doesn't bother me. Cunha is a standout player and we should be signing him regardless of Amorim or not. Delap's probably the best striker we can get right now and we need a striker so get him. We'll see who else we sign but at least those two are players you should be signing anyway. I expect the same will be said for all of our signings.
